Product Description

by Baby Professor (Author)

Unlock the secrets of how we see with 'Through the Lens!', a critical resource for Grades 6-8 in the US STEM curriculum. Explore light refraction, the mechanics behind lenses, and the art of constructing ray diagrams. Perfect for educators, homeschooling parents, and librarians, this book demystifies the science behind prescription glasses and magnifies the fascinating interplay of light and lenses-a must-have for young scientists eager to understand their visual world.
